Timeplan Education is seeking proactive SEN Teaching Assistants to support children with SEND and ASD in Hillingdon. You will assist with 1:1 and small group support for pupils aged 2 to 19, including collaboration with SENCOs and therapists. Training in intervention techniques will be provided.
This is daily supply, short-term work suitable for students or those seeking flexible hours to fit around commitments. DBS and references will be required.
